Comfort, quick-draw accessibility, and equipment retention are top priorities. Departments should evaluate belt systems based on material, adjustable sizing for various body types, and compatibility with holsters, cuffs, and radio pouches. Investing in load-bearing options reduces strain during long shifts and enhances field performance.
